Linnets boss in mission for cousin

-

RUNCORN Linnets FC’s kit manager has launched a campaign to raise £1,000 for a charity that helps parents to cope with the death of a child.

A club spokesman said Jon Urquhart has already surged to almost a quarter of the way to his target within the first few days of his fundraisin­g quest.

This is likely to be bolstered further when Jon later this year takes part in a sprint distance triathlon in memory of a close relative’s son, and has set up a JustGiving page to support the charity 4Louis, which donates memory boxes for hospitals to give to families in cases of still birth, neo-natal, infant and child loss.

Jon’s young cousin was posthumous­ly named as the match ball sponsor for the Linnets’ recent first-team home game against Charnock Richard with his family taking on the sponsorshi­p in his honour.

Jon said: “On January 1, my amazing cousin Simon and his lovely wife Laura were devastated when their beautiful baby boy Jarvis was born sleeping.

“This is how I have come to find out about 4Louis and the amazing and wonderful work they do, to help out families who find themselves in this awful position.”

Jon added: “I am now ready, mentally if not yet physically, to compete in a sprint distance triathlon in September.”
